How far is Cypress from Evansville?

The distance from Cypress to Evansville is 722.9 miles (1163.4 km) as the crow flies. Evansville is located NE of Cypress. By car, the driving distance is approximately 867.5 miles, taking about 17h 27min. A direct flight would take roughly 1h 57min. Both are located in United States — Cypress in Texas and Evansville in Indiana.
